Best Virtual Reality Simulators to Learn Freefall Body Position Before the Real Jump

Virtual reality (VR) technology has revolutionized the way we approach training in various fields, including skydiving. For aspiring skydivers and experienced jumpers alike, mastering freefall body position is crucial for ensuring a stable and safe descent. VR simulators provide an immersive experience that allows users to practice and refine their techniques without the risks associated with actual jumps. Here are some of the best virtual reality simulators for learning freefall body position.

SkyDive VR

Overview:

SkyDive VR is designed specifically for skydiving enthusiasts. This simulator offers realistic freefall scenarios where users can practice body positioning and maneuvering.

Key Features:

  • Realistic Physics Engine: The simulator mimics real-life physics, allowing users to experience how body position affects fall rate and stability.
  • Multiple Environments: Jump from different altitudes and landscapes, including urban settings and picturesque natural vistas.
  • Feedback Mechanism: Provides real-time feedback on body position and movement, helping users correct their form during practice.

Why It's Great:

SkyDive VR combines fun with functionality, making it an excellent choice for those looking to improve their freefall skills in a safe environment.

Skydive Simulator by Skydiving Technology

Overview:

This simulator caters specifically to skydiving training, providing a highly realistic environment for practicing freefall body positions.

Key Features:

  • Advanced Motion Tracking: Utilizes motion sensors to track body movements, allowing users to see how their posture affects their fall.
  • Customization Options: Users can adjust settings such as wind speed and altitude to simulate different jumping conditions.
  • Progress Tracking: Keep track of your performance over time, highlighting improvements and areas needing attention.

Why It's Great:

With its focus on realism and detailed feedback, Skydive Simulator is ideal for those serious about refining their freefall techniques.

Jump VR

Overview:

Jump VR is a versatile skydiving simulator that focuses on both freefall dynamics and parachute control.

Key Features:

  • Interactive Tutorials: Offers step-by-step tutorials on freefall techniques, ensuring users understand the fundamentals before practicing.
  • Immersive Environments: Jump from various locations around the world, experiencing different terrains and sceneries.
  • Community Support: A built-in community platform allows users to share tips, experiences, and progress with fellow skydivers.

Why It's Great:

Jump VR fosters a community-focused learning environment while providing a comprehensive understanding of both freefall and parachuting.

Conclusion

Utilizing virtual reality simulators can significantly enhance your understanding of freefall body position before attempting real jumps. These tools offer a safe, immersive, and engaging way to practice essential techniques, making them invaluable for both beginners and seasoned skydivers. By incorporating these simulators into your training regimen, you can boost your confidence and skill level, ultimately leading to safer and more enjoyable skydiving experiences.
